Old labourer's cottage, Oudtshoorn area.
Throughout this fascinating country, I have came across abandoned houses, farms, homesteads.
This is another indication that the harshness and isolation of this colonial country, often lead people to move on. In the Klein Karoo water is often a decisive factor for human settlements and livelihood.
Like in many other countries, South Africans leave the country-side and head into towns and cities.
For a visitor like myself, abandoned houses have an allure of lives past, and I often wonder how many stories those walls would tell; if only they could talk :-)
